What Makes a Genius Weft Unique?
A Genius Weft is essentially an advanced version of traditional hand-tied extensions. It’s created using an ultra-thin, durable seam that’s much slimmer than machine wefts but more robust than hand-tied wefts. This makes Genius Wefts versatile enough for various hair types while providing a discreet, natural finish.
Key Features of Genius Wefts:
- Ultra-Thin Seam: The weft lies flat against the scalp, making it virtually undetectable.
- Lightweight Design: Perfect for clients with fine or delicate hair, as it reduces strain on natural hair.
- Customizable Width: Unlike traditional hand-tied wefts, Genius Wefts can be cut without fraying, allowing stylists to tailor the fit for each client.
- No Return Hair (Moustache): Genius Wefts lack the prickly short hairs often found at the top of other wefts, ensuring a smoother, more comfortable wear.
- Can be Cut: The Genius weft can be cut,but it will not shedding,
How Long Do Genius Wefts Last?
Genius Wefts are designed to be reused and offer exceptional durability when sourced from high-quality, full cuticle human hair.
On average, best full cuticle grade hair Genius Wefts can last about 1year with proper care, but the actual lifespan depends heavily on how the extensions are treated during daily wear and maintenance.
Key Factors That Influence Longevity:
Hair Quality: Virgin full cuticle hair lasts longer than non-Remy or heavily processed hair. Hibiscus Hair uses full cuticle, single donor hair to ensure maximum lifespan.
Installation Technique: Gentle install methods (like beaded rows) that avoid excessive tension or glue help extend the life of the weft.
Styling Tools and Heat: Frequent use of high heat without thermal protection weakens hair strands and shortens lifespan.
Product Choice: Using sulfate-free shampoos, alcohol-free sprays, and non-oily conditioners will protect the seam and fiber.
Daily Maintenance: Brushing with a loop brush, sleeping with hair braided or in a silk bonnet, and avoiding tugging at the roots will all protect the weft integrity.
Move-Up Frequency: Most stylists recommend move up every 6–8 weeks. Delayed move-ups can strain the hair shaft and damage both natural and extension hair.
With professional installation and proper home care, clients can enjoy 4–6 reuses of Genius Wefts across a 12-month period.
Can You Cut Genius Wefts?
Yes. Genius Wefts can be cut anywhere along the weft without fraying or unraveling.
This feature gives stylists full control over placement and sizing. Unlike hand-tied wefts, which unravel when cut, Genius Wefts can be trimmed to perfectly fit the shape of the head, crown, or nape—making them a highly adaptable solution for every client.
How Are Genius Wefts Applied?
Genius Wefts can be installed using several methods, depending on the client’s needs and stylist’s preference.
Common Installation Techniques:
- Beaded Rows: Beads are used to create a secure foundation, and the wefts are sewn onto the row for a natural look.
- Sew-In Method: The wefts are sewn directly into braids or bead tracks, ensuring stability.
- Hybrid Methods: Combining beads and thread for added security and flexibility.

What is the difference between Genius Weft and Machine Weft?
While both can be cut and reused, Genius Wefts are far thinner and more discreet. Machine wefts tend to be bulkier and are not as scalp-friendly for clients with fine hair. Genius Wefts also offer the advantage of no return hair, which provides greater comfort for sensitive clients.

Genius Wefts vs. Other Wefts
Feature | Genius Wefts | Hand-Tied Wefts | Flat Wefts |
Thickness | Ultra-thin | Ultra thin | Thick |
Customizability | Can be cut without fraying | Cannot be cut | Can be cut but bulky |
Comfort | High (no return hair) | Moderate (return hair) | Moderate (bulky and no return hair) |
Durability | High | Moderate | High |
Best for | All hair types | Fine to medium hair | Medium to thick hair |
How to Care for Genius Wefts
Proper care extends the lifespan of your Genius Wefts and keeps them looking natural.
At-Home Care Tips:
Brush daily using a loop brush
Use sulfate-free shampoo and lightweight conditioner
Avoid conditioner near the weft seam
Sleep in a braid or use a silk bonnet
Avoid oil-based products near the attachment area
Salon Maintenance:
Reinstallation every 6–8 weeks depending on hair growth
Trim dry ends every 2–3 installs
Deep cleanse and clarify scalp before reinstalling

Frequently Asked Questions
Q1: Are Genius Wefts Safe for Sensitive Scalps?
A1: Yes. The lack of return hair makes them ideal for clients with sensitive or easily irritated scalps.
Q2: Can You Wash and Style Genius Wefts?
A2: Absolutely. These extensions are made from 100% human hair, so they can be washed, curled, or straightened just like natural hair.
Q3: How Long Do Genius Wefts Last?
A3: With proper care and maintenance, Genius Wefts can last 6–12 months. Regular salon visits ensure they remain secure and blend seamlessly.
Q4: Are Genius Wefts Expensive?
A4: They are considered a premium extension option, but their durability and versatility make them a worthwhile investment for clients seeking long-term solutions.
Q5: Do Genius Wefts Work for All Hair Types?
A5: Yes. Genius Wefts are versatile and suitable for a wide range of hair types, from fine to thick.
Q6: Can Genius Wefts be colored?
A6: Yes, as long as the hair is virgin or full cuticle. Always strand-test before applying color to a full set.
Q7: Do Genius Wefts tangle or shed?
A7: When sourced from high-quality full cuticle hair and maintained properly, Genius Wefts have minimal shedding and tangling.
Q8: Are Genius Wefts heavier than hand-tied?
A8: No. Genius Wefts are often lighter due to their thin construction and absence of return hair.
Q9: How many rows are needed for a full head?
A9: For fine hair, 1–2 rows may be enough. For medium to thick hair, 2–3 rows are typically used.
Q10: Can Genius Wefts be layered with other types like tape-ins or keratin tips?
A10: Yes. Genius Wefts can be combined with other extension methods for a hybrid install, especially for fullness around the crown or perimeter.
